﻿
.courses .gobacktolist,
.courses .addtoany,
.courses .course-calltoaaction,
.basket-count,
.basket-count-counter,
.basket-mini,
.cc-top {
    display: none !important;
}






/* print course */

.container {
    width: 100% !important;
    padding: 0 !important;
}

.hidden-print {
    display: none;
}

.row-print {
    clear: both;
    margin: 0 -10px;
    box-sizing: border-box;
    -moz-box-sizing: border-box;
    -webkit-box-sizing: border-box;
}

.row-print .col,
.row-print .col-25,
.row-print .col-33,
.row-print .col-40,
.row-print .col-50,
.row-print .col-60,
.row-print .col-66,
.row-print .col-75,
.row-print .col-100 {
    float: left;
    width: 100%;
    padding: 0 10px;
    box-sizing: border-box;
    -moz-box-sizing: border-box;
    -webkit-box-sizing: border-box;
}

.row-print .col-25 {
    width: 25%;
}

.row-print .col-33 {
    width: 33.33%;
}
    
.row-print .col-40 {
    width: 40%;
}

.row-print .col-50 {
    width: 50%;
}
    
.row-print .col-60 {
    width: 60%;
}

.row-print .col-66 {
    width: 66.66%;
}

.row-print .col-75 {
    width: 75%;
}

#content {
    border: 0 !important;
}

#TopIntroduction h1 {
    font-size: 14px !important;
}

#maincontent h2 {
    font-size: 30px !important;
}

.courses hr {
    margin: 10px 0;
}

.courses p {
    line-height: 20px;
}

.course-description {
    margin: 10px 0 0;
}

.course-accordion-headling {
    margin: 20px 0 10px;
    font-size: 16px !important;
    font-weight: bold;
}

.course-accordion-item h3 {
    margin: 10px 0 5px;
    font-size: 13px !important;
}

.course-accordion-description ul {
    padding: 0 0 0 5px;
}

.course-accordion-description li {
    margin: 0 0 0 15px;
    line-height: 20px;
}

/** {
    box-shadow: 0 0 2px red inset;
}*/



/*NAVIGATOR ARTICLE PRINT*/

.addtoany-navigator{
    display: none;
}

.navigator-section .container {
    width: 100%;
    margin: 0;
}

.navigator-detailspage__text {
    width: 100%;
    padding: 5px;
}

.navigator-detailspage__text .restricted {
    background-image: unset;
    -webkit-background-clip: unset;
    -webkit-text-fill-color: unset;
}

.navigator-detailspage-topline, .footer-cookie, #renew-consent, .navigator-detailspage-sidebar, .restricted-link {
    display: none;
}